How To Apply Highlighter

Before we help you choose the best highlighters for face, let’s show you how to apply one. Because you wouldn’t want to look like you were rolled around on a plate of glitter, would you?

Step 1: Firstly, wash your face with a cleanser and then apply a layer of lightweight moisturizer.

Step 2: You can now dab a layer of primer and if you are looking for a full coverage, follow it up with foundation and concealer.

Step 3: Now that your base is set, it’s time to go crazy with the highlighter. Dab a beauty sponge or brush on a highlighting formula and press it onto the high points of your face.

Step 4: The key areas to cover include your cheekbones, brow bones, cupid’s bow, and down the bridge of your nose.

Step 5: For the inner corners of your eyes and the tip of your nose, switch to a fine tip brush to ensure precise application of the product.

Step 6: For a seamless finish, blend out the product with your fingertips.

3. Suggest tips for using highlighters.

Highlighting is a lot easier than it seems. To get the technique right, here are a few tips:

  • When choosing a highlighter, go for a shade that’s at least 2-3 shades lighter than your natural skin color.
  • Avoid picking highlighting formulas with a matte finish as they can make your face appear cakey which can be quite unappealing. The key is to achieve a glow that doesn’t look too obvious and seems more natural.
  • When dabbing the highlighting product on your face, focus on the high points of your cheekbones, brow bones, the inner corners of your eyes, the bridge of your nose, the center of your forehead, the center of your chin and right above the lips at the cupid’s bow. It’s ideally the protruding areas of your face that require the highlighting effect as they will reflect light and make your face glow.
  • If you have dry skin, opt for jelly-based or cream based highlighters and if you have oily skin, you should ideally opt for powder-based formulas that are oil-free.
  • It’s recommended to use a smaller brush when applying highlighter as a bigger brush can spread too much of the product on your face and make it look overdone. A smaller brush on the other hand will help achieve precise and controlled application also reaching out to tiny areas such as the inner corners of your eyes. As an alternative, you can use a makeup sponge to apply highlighter.
  • If you want to skip the makeup and simply keep it minimal with just the highlighter, you can absolutely do it. Simply start with a clean face and a dab of moisturizer before you apply the highlighter on the areas where the light would naturally hit. This will give you a naturally illuminating look with a dewy finish.
